BUB is a free hand-drawn comic display font. Its letters swell into rounded, almost solid silhouettes, with uneven edges, sharp little notches, and occasional pointed strokes that keep the forms deliberately unruly.
The inflated forms can double as cartoon scenery or creature-like shapes in children's illustration, giving picture-book covers and game graphics a playful graphic device. That same lumpy construction suits candy packaging and novelty merchandise, where lettering can become part of the product artwork rather than a neutral caption. Its clearest audience is young children and fans of oddball, handmade cartoon design.
